Transaction 5510efc356cb9bb07715c8d91d8766aa5bb9a8704f4ef174ddc63a71c2d8c162

100 Input
1 Outputs
  • 5510efc356cb9bb07715c8d91d8766aa5bb9a8704f4ef174ddc63a71c2d8c162:0
  • value  30770118
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M